Lockheed Martin Corporation (NYSE:LMT) Shares Bought by MFA Wealth Advisors LLC

MFA Wealth Advisors LLC grew its stake in Lockheed Martin Corporation (NYSE:LMTFree Report) by 14.3% in the first qu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 4,775 shares of the aerospace company’s stock after acquiring an additional 598 shares during the quarter. MFA Wealth Advisors LLC’s holdings in Lockheed Martin were worth $2,133,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Lockheed Martin (NYSE:LMTG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, April 22nd. The aerospace company reported $7.28 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$6.34 by $0.94. Lockheed Martin had a return on equity of 104.09% and a net margin of 7.66%. The company had revenue of $17.96 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$17.83 billion.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that Lockheed Martin Corporation will post 27.15 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Lockheed Martin Announces Dividend

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, June 27th. Investors of record on Monday, June 2nd will be issued a $3.30 dividend. The ex-dividend date is Monday, June 2nd. This represents a $13.20 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.76%. Lockheed Martin’s dividend payout ratio is presently 57.02%.

Lockheed Martin Profile

(Free Report)

Lockheed Martin Corporation, a security and aerospace company, engages in the research, design, development, manufacture, integration, and sustainment of technology systems, products, and services worldwide. The company operates through Aeronautics, Missiles and Fire Control, Rotary and Mission Systems, and Space segments.
